The purpose of this research is to conduct comparative environmental historical research in order to reveal the historical process by which human cultures have been separated from nature. Project research will employ mathematical-geographical modelling to identify the underlying mechanism for this separation, present a future vision of local environments, and conduct action research reflecting and reinforcing our findings.
